What is the cheapest month to fly from Berlin to Atlanta?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Berlin to Atlanta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Berlin to Atlanta is September, where tickets cost $609 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and August,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$941 and $799 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Berlin to Atlanta?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Berlin to Atlanta,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Berlin to Atlanta, you should book around 2 weeks before departure, which saves you about 46%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 17 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king flights from Berlin to Atlanta

  • What is the cheapest flight from Berlin to Atlanta?

    In the last 5 days, the lowest price for a flight from Berlin to Atlanta was $376 for a one-way ticket and $689 for a round-trip.

  • Do I need a passport to fly between Berlin and Atlanta?

    Yes

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Berlin to Atlanta?

    When flying out of Berlin you will be using Berlin Brandenburg. You will be landing at Atlanta, also known as Atlanta Hartsfield-Jackson.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Berlin to Atlanta?

    We unfortunately don’t have that data for this specific route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Berlin to Atlanta?

    SkyTeam, and Star Alliance are the airline alliances operating flights between Berlin and Atlanta, with SkyTeam being the most commonly used for this route.

  • Which is the best airline for flights from Berlin to Atlanta, Delta or Lufthansa?

    The two airlines most popular with KAYAK users for flights from Berlin to Atlanta are Delta and Lufthansa. With an average price for the route of $814 and an overall rating of 7.9, Delta is the most popular choice. Lufthansa is also a great choice for the route, with an average price of $623 and an overall rating of 6.8.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Berlin to Atlanta?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Atlanta with an airline and back to Berlin with another airline. Booking your flights between Berlin and ATL can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
